1.If the telephone line cord or a phone is connected to the unit, disconnect them from the unit.

2.Use a screwdriver or other flat tool to open the battery compartment door.

3.Insert 3 AAA-size alkaline batteries (not included) as shown on the diagram in the battery compartment.

4.Replace the battery compartment door securely.

5.If the line cord was previously connected, reattach it to the unit.

NOTE: If the low battery icon

 

appears in

the display, you need to replace the batteries. It is important that you replace the batteries as soon as possible in order to maintain Caller ID operation.

IMPORTANT: If you’re not going to use the unit for more than 30 days, remove the batteries because they can leak and damage the unit.
